It is an Aichi sake brewery. This bottle is made from Yume-Ginko, a rice suitable for sake brewing in Aichi. The label reads, "Recommended at room temperature, warmed or lukewarm.
This time, it was served cold.
The first impression of the taste is sweetness and umami with a graininess. It is not too rich, but rather light and easy to drink. It also has a bitterness that makes it easy to pair with food.
It may be interesting to warm it up a little to accentuate the sweetness.
